Can You Use Brake Fluid for Power Steering Fluid
Updated

No, you should not use brake fluid for power steering fluid. They have different properties and functions. Mixing them can damage your car’s steering and braking systems, leading to costly repairs. Always use the correct fluid for each system to keep your vehicle running safely and smoothly.

Average Car Weight
Updated

The 2022 EPA Automotive Trends Report shows that the average car weight in 2021 was 4,289 pounds, with data suggesting that the figure will steadily increase in the future.

What Is Planetary Gear how Does It Work
Updated

A planetary gear system is a set of gears consisting of a central ‘sun’ gear, surrounded by ‘planet’ gears, all encased within an outer ‘ring’ gear. This system works by transmitting power from the engine to the wheels of a car, controlling speed and direction.

What Is a CVT Transmission How It Works
Updated

A CVT is a type of automatic transmission that uses two pulleys and a belt to change the engine’s gear ratios. Unlike traditional transmissions, it has no fixed number of gears. Instead, it can continuously change its gear ratio for optimal performance and fuel efficiency.

Brake Fluid What It Is Types How To Check & Add
Updated

Brake fluid is a type of hydraulic fluid that transfers the force you apply on the brake pedal to the brake system of your vehicle. When you press the brake pedal, this fluid moves through the brake lines, activating the brakes and slowing your car down.
